Understanding the Versatility of Blue Suits

A blue suit is a versatile wardrobe staple that can be styled in numerous ways. Its adaptability makes it suitable for both professional and social occasions. The shade of blue—whether navy, sky blue, or royal blue—can impact the type of tie that complements it best. Generally, darker blues like navy offer more formal options, while lighter shades lend themselves to a more relaxed look.

When selecting a tie, consider the shade of your blue suit as well as the occasion. A classic navy suit pairs seamlessly with a variety of tie colors, whereas a lighter blue suit may call for more subtle or contrasting options.

Classic Tie Colors That Complement a Blue Suit

There are several timeless tie colors that consistently look good with a blue suit. These choices are versatile, appropriate for most occasions, and convey style and sophistication.

  • Red Ties – A bold, confident choice, red ties add a pop of color and work well for business meetings, interviews, or formal events. Deep reds like burgundy or maroon offer a more understated elegance, while brighter reds create a striking statement.
  • Blue Ties – Matching or coordinating with the suit, blue ties create a sleek, monochromatic look. Light blue ties pair well with darker suits, and darker blue ties complement lighter shades, offering a cohesive and professional appearance.
  • Gray or Silver Ties – These neutral tones provide a sophisticated, understated look. Silver or gray ties are perfect for formal settings and pair nicely with both navy and lighter blue suits.
  • Pink Ties – Soft pinks or blush tones add a touch of color without overpowering the outfit. They are especially suitable for daytime events, weddings, or casual business settings.
  • Patterned Ties – Ties with subtle patterns such as stripes, polka dots, or checks in coordinating colors can add personality and depth to your ensemble without clashing with the suit.

Bold and Unique Tie Colors for a Blue Suit

If you want to stand out or express a more adventurous style, consider these eye-catching options:

  • Yellow or Gold Ties – Bright and cheerful, yellow or gold ties work well with navy suits for a fresh, modern look. They are ideal for summer events or occasions where a lively appearance is appreciated.
  • Green Ties – From emerald to olive, green ties bring a touch of nature-inspired elegance. Pair them with a blue suit for a sophisticated yet approachable vibe.
  • Purple or Lavender Ties – These colors add a regal touch and pair beautifully with navy suits. They work well for semi-formal or creative professional environments.
  • Patterned or Novelty Ties – Incorporate playful elements like paisleys, florals, or themed designs for less formal settings or to showcase personal style.

Color Combinations to Avoid

While many colors complement a blue suit, some combinations can be less flattering or clash visually. To maintain a polished look, avoid the following:

  • Clashing Brights – Extremely bright or neon colors can overpower the outfit and appear unprofessional.
  • Too Many Patterns – Combining multiple patterned pieces can create a chaotic appearance. If opting for a patterned tie, keep the rest of the outfit simple.
  • Colors Too Close to the Suit – Avoid matching the tie too closely with the suit, as this can create a monotonous look. Instead, aim for contrast or complementary shades.

Tips for Choosing the Perfect Tie for Your Blue Suit

When selecting a tie, consider the following tips to ensure your outfit is balanced and stylish:

  • Match the Occasion – Formal events typically call for more subdued, elegant ties such as silk in solid colors or subtle patterns. Casual settings allow for more playful or colorful options.
  • Consider Your Shirt Color – The color and pattern of your shirt influence your tie choice. A white shirt offers maximum versatility, while colored or patterned shirts may require more coordinated tie colors.
  • Balance Patterns and Solids – If your shirt features a pattern, opt for a solid tie, and vice versa. This prevents visual clutter and maintains a refined look.
  • Pay Attention to Fabric and Texture – Silk ties are classic, but wool or knit ties can add texture and interest, especially for less formal occasions.
  • Personal Style Matters – Ultimately, choose a tie that reflects your personality and makes you feel confident.

Styling Tips for a Complete Look

Beyond choosing the right tie color, consider these styling tips to elevate your overall appearance:

  • Coordinate Accessories – Match your belt and shoes in complementary shades, preferably in leather tones like black or brown.
  • Pay Attention to Fit – Ensure your tie is properly knotted and reaches your belt line for a neat, professional appearance.
  • Layer with Pocket Squares – Adding a pocket square in a coordinating or contrasting color can enhance your look without overdoing it.
  • Keep Clothing Well-Fitted – A tailored suit and properly fitted shirt make all the difference in looking sharp and put-together.
